Dubai Removes Minimum Property Value Requirement for 2-Year Investor Residency Visa
Dubai has announced new amendments to the conditions for granting a two-year property investor residency. According to the updated rules, the minimum property value requirement for an individual investor — previously set at AED 750,000 — has been abolished, provided the investor is the sole owner of the property. Regarding joint ownership, if ownership is shared equally at 50% between two investors, the value of each investor's share must not be less than AED 400,000. Emirates 24|7
